What are the characteristics of a turtle being pregnant?

Characteristics of tortoises during pregnancy:
1. Pregnant tortoises are generally restless, especially at night, with their hind legs and making lying movements.
2. Secondly, the tail becomes short and thick. The periphery of the reproductive tract is flushed with a small amount of mucus flowing out.
3. There are also some turtles that stop eating when they cry.
4. Hold the turtle upright and feel the presence of eggs by touching it with your hands.
5. Place it next to a small amount of sand, and it will dig holes.
